I chose this photo for the first one to put on Nottstalgia because it is about perseverance. We booked months in advance to go on a boat trip from the island of Yell, around Unst and around the Muckle Flugga rock. At the last minute it was cancelled. We got our money back. Our son said we should get the ferry over to Unst then drive up to the RSPB reserve at Herman Ness to see the lighthouse from there. We did it and got the photo. Our son made the point that the photos would be better as we would be on firm ground not in a boat on a rough sea. He was right. This is one of the photos of the most northerly point of the British Isles. The bird reserve was quite exciting as we were dive bombed by Skuas!

A word of advice BilboroughShirley.... if you are taking photos direct from your camera, make sure you resize the images before you put them on Photobucket - otherwise you will very quickly run out of space on Photobucket.

I've looked at the one you posted and it seems to be more than 3,000 pixels wide; you need to aim for a maximum of around 800.

Just a little cautionary tale - or it could be that I'm particularly dim. I recently registered a Flickr account, and mistakenly uploaded all my photographs, RAW and jpegs. I thought it was taking a long time - started around 9pm and was still going strong when I went to bed at midnight - and then received warning emails from my ISP that I had exceeded my monthly limit and would be charged. When I realised what I had done I checked the file size and found that it was 53GB!
